BRAZIL Wind Turbine Composites Market Trends and Insights

  • Valued at USD 47.0 million in 2025, Brazil's market is projected to expand to USD 71.0 million by 2030, reflecting an 8.6% compound annual growth rate.
  • This expansion is driven by Brazil's substantial wind energy capacity additions and the country's commitment to sustainable energy transition, which necessitate advanced composite materials for blade manufacturing and structural components. The Brazilian market benefits from the country's geographic advantages, including consistent wind resources in the Northeast region and growing domestic manufacturing capabilities.
  • Brazil's wind turbine composites demand is supported by both onshore and emerging offshore wind projects, positioning the nation as a key player in Latin American renewable energy.
  • Between 2025 and 2030, Brazil is expected to see increased adoption of lightweight composite materials, driven by cost optimization and performance improvements in turbine design. Brazil's market dynamics reflect regional supply chain development and strategic investments in composite production facilities.
  • The country's focus on energy independence and carbon reduction targets continues to underpin long-term growth in wind turbine composite applications..

    Market Definition

    Wind turbine composites are advanced engineered materials made by reinforcing polymers with fibers such as glass or carbon, used in the construction of wind turbine components. These composites provide a high strength-to-weight ratio, durability, and resistance to environmental stresses like corrosion and fatigue. They are most commonly used in blades, nacelles, and other structural parts to enhance efficiency and longevity. Their lightweight nature allows for longer blades, which improves energy capture and overall turbine performance.
